USCIS Senior Software Engineer Salaries in Boulder

The average USCIS Senior Software Engineer in Boulder earns an estimated $129,854 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$117,016 with a $12,838 bonus. USCIS' Senior Software Engineer compensation is $7,741 less than the US average for a Senior Software Engineer. Senior Software Engineer salaries at USCIS in Boulder can range from $80,000 - $185,000.

In Boulder, The Engineering Department at USCIS earns $7,808 more on average than the HR Department.
